Output bd66af3a13102ab11a6e46a1c7a2349c61825da81c02e89fd2f3ed8542a30cec:0

value
40499962
script pubkey
OP_0 OP_PUSHBYTES_20 98885626f29f9ed981d0db299c5d4b7d4e61b0dc
address
ltc1qnzy9vfhjn70dnqwsmv5ech2t048xrvxuqq882y
transaction
bd66af3a13102ab11a6e46a1c7a2349c61825da81c02e89fd2f3ed8542a30cec
spent
true